Understanding the RTP and Fairness of chicken road 2
The 98% Return to Player (RTP) rating of chicken road 2 is a testament to its player-friendly design. RTP is a theoretical percentage that indicates how much of all wagered money a game will pay back to players over a prolonged period. A 98% RTP is exceptionally high, positioning chicken road 2 among the most generous games available. This elevated RTP doesn’t guarantee that every player will win every time, but it does suggest that the game is designed to be fair and rewarding in the long run. This transparency instills trust and indicates responsible gaming practices.
The fairness of chicken road 2 is further enhanced by its use of a certified random number generator (RNG). An RNG ensures that game outcomes are completely random and unbiased, preventing any form of manipulation or predictable patterns.
